摘要
In the current world, where we want spoken dialogue systems, to understand natural language utterances by human beings in a very much human way, an effective natural language understanding model plays a crucial role. In the model, we have proposed and used bi-directional LSTM (Long short-term memory network) based Recurrent neural network for slot identification, and we have developed an ontology for a subset of ATIS airlines dataset, describing the slots under different categories (request able, user-request able, in formable) to guide the Spoken dialogue system to help the user finish the task. The novelty in this research comes from the fact that a complete methodology has been proposed to build the NLU model for any domain based on deep learning which can understand utterances in simpler context and understand multi-word slots. With the following methodology, a natural language understanding model can be built for a spoken dialogue system for any domain. In the proposed model, the bi directional lstm model obtained had an accuracy of over 86%. The proposed technique is easy to use and can be helpful in building basic voice based search agents for any domain with good performance.
